SP14N002 is a 5.1" FSTN-LCD, LCM Display screen Product from KOE/HITACHI.According to KOE/HITACHI's product specification sheet,SP14N002 display has a resolution of 240×128 50PPI, Contrast Ratio is 20 : 1 (Typ.) (TM),Viewing Angle is 40 (Typ.)(CR≥2, Φ2-Φ1),Lamp Type is 1 pcs CCFL , No Driver,Signal Interface is 8-bit parallel , Pad 20 pins,Brightness is 90 cd/m² (Typ.).Based on its characteristics, this model is recommended for application in Industrial and other products.The weight of SP14N002 after packaging is 0.500KG.We have made every effort to minimize weighing variances; however, we cannot guarantee absolute accuracy.

Q:
What is the exact resolution of this display, and what is the screen size?
A:
The resolution of this display is 240 pixels (width) x 128 pixels (height). The screen size is 5.1 inches diagonally.
Q:
Can I use an Arduino board to drive this display?
A:
Yes, absolutely. You can use boards like Arduino Uno or Mega. Since it uses a parallel interface, you will need to connect multiple GPIO pins. There are existing Arduino libraries (such as the U8g2 library) for compatible driver chips like the ST7567, which can significantly simplify your programming efforts.

Q:
What is the interface type of this SP14N002 LCD module, and what driver chip does it require?
A:
The SP14N002 module typically uses a parallel interface, either 8080 or 6800 series. It likely has an integrated driver chip (such as ST7567 or a compatible one) onboard. You only need to communicate with it via a microcontroller's GPIO pins (by bit-banging or using a hardware parallel interface) and do not need to purchase a separate driver chip.
